Public Title of Study   Bortezomib-dexamethasone combination for the treatment of patients with warm autoimmune hemolytic anemia 
Scientific Title of Study   Weekly bortezomib-dexamethasone as a third-line therapy for patients with warm autoimmune hemolytic anemia

Intervention  Bortezomib-dexamethasone  Bortezomib-dexamethasone will be administered once every week in patients with warm autoimmune hemolytic anaemia (wAIHA) who fail both prednisolone and rituximab. patients will be treated with bortezomib (1.3 mg per m2 subcutaneously per week) and dexamethasone (40 mg per oral per week, Vd). Acyclovir (400 mg twice a day) will be used as prophylaxis for herpes zoster reactivation during treatment and until 3 months following bortezomib discontinuation. Initially, weekly assessments will be done with complete blood count, corrected reticulocyte count, serum lactate dehydrogenase (LDH), and liver function tests till partial response (PR), after which, the frequency of testing will be reduced to monthly intervals, or earlier, in case of clinical suspicion of relapse (worsening dyspnea, fatigue). Treatment with weekly Vd will be given till complete response (CR). In case, no CR is achieved after 1 year, treatment with weekly Vd will be continued till the partial response (PR). Once sustained complete response (CR) or partial response (in case of PR at 1 year) is achieved with weekly Vd, treatment will be gradually tapered in an attempt to achieve treatment free remission (TFR). During tapering, Vd will be administered once every two weeks (2 weekly Vd). For patients relapsing on 2 weekly Vd, treatment will be changed to Vd lite [bortezomib (1.3 mg per m2 subcutaneous per week) and dexamethasone (20 mg per week oral). Treatment will be discontinued once sustained CR is achieved with either 2 weekly Vd, or Vd lite. Patients will be followed up for a minimum of two year. Responses will be recorded as PR, CR, sustained CR, and no response (NR) and duration of response (DOR), and bortezomib exposure (BE) will be calculated. At each visit, patients will be assessed clinically for the side effects of bortezomib (peripheral neuropathy, myelosuppression, gastrointestinal disturbance) and dexamethasone (cushingoid features, weight gain, pedal edema, cataracts, glaucoma, sleep, and behaviour changes). Treatment interruptions for side effects will be allowed at the physician’s discretion.

Brief Summary  
Introduction

Warm autoimmune hemolytic anaemia (wAIHA) is a rare disease with an estimated annual incidence of  5-10 per 100,000 population. It is characterized by hemolysis with a strongly positive direct agglutination test for IgG + C3d. It is a chronic condition with frequent relapses and a need for multiple treatment lines to sustain transfusion independence. Despite high initial responses with the first 2 treatment lines (corticosteroids and rituximab), relapses are frequent. For third-line and later, immunosuppressive (IS) drugs (azathioprine, mycophenolate mofetil, cyclosporine) and splenectomy are the available options, albeit with an increased risk of life-threatening infections. Anti-plasma cell therapies (bortezomib, daratumumab) in combination with dexamethasone target long-term memory B-cells and plasma cells resulting in a reduction of the autoantibody production. Bortezomib has shown promising preclinical activity in autoimmune disorders like systemic lupus erythematosus (SLE) and immune thrombocytopenia. Anecdotal case reports and retrospective case series indicate the efficacy of bortezomib in both warm and cold AIHA. In the present study, we prospectively evaluated the efficacy, safety, and feasibility of achieving treatment-free remission (TFR) with weekly bortezomib- dexamethasone in patients with wAIHA in the third-line setting as an alternative to IS drugs and splenectomy.

Study Objectives:

1.   To evaluate the efficacy and safety of bortezomib-dexamethasone as a third-line therapy in patients with warm autoimmune hemolytic anaemia 

2. To assess the feasibility of achieving a treatment-free remission (TFR) after bortezomib  discontinuation

Methods

This prospective pilot study will be conducted in the department of haematology of the Safdarjung hospital, New Delhi. Five adult patients 18-60 years of age 18 and of either sex diagnosed with wAIHA (idiopathic, or secondary to an autoimmune disorder) who were relapsed, or refractory (RR) to prednisolone and single agent rituximab as first and second-line therapies, respectively and require initiation of third-line treatment will be included. Patients with wAIHA less than 18 years of age, wAIHA secondary to a lymphoproliferative disorder (LPD) and those unwilling to participate in the study will be excluded. Per protocol, patients will be treated with bortezomib- 1.3 mg/m2 subcutaneously/week and dexamethasone- 40 mg per oral/week (Vd, 4 weeks=1 cycle). Acyclovir (400 mg twice a day) will be used as prophylaxis for herpes zoster reactivation during treatment and until 3 months following bortezomib discontinuation. Initially, weekly assessments will be done with complete blood count, corrected reticulocyte count, serum lactate dehydrogenase (LDH), and liver function tests till partial response (PR), after which, the frequency of testing will be reduced to monthly intervals, or earlier, in case of clinical suspicion of relapse (worsening dyspnea, fatigue). Once sustained complete response (CR) was achieved with weekly Vd, treatment will be gradually tapered in an attempt to achieve TFR. During tapering, Vd will be administered once every 2-weeks (2-weekly Vd). For patients relapsing on 2-weekly Vd, treatment will be changed to Vd-lite (bortezomib-1.3 mg/m2 subcutaneous/week and dexamethasone-20 mg/week, 4- weeks=1 cycle). Treatment will be discontinued once sustained CR is achieved with either 2-weekly Vd, or Vd-lite. Patients will be followed up for a minimum of 1 year. Responses will be recorded as PR, CR, sustained CR, and no response (NR) and duration of response (DOR), and bortezomib exposure (BE) will be calculated. At each visit, patients will be assessed clinically for the side effects of bortezomib (peripheral neuropathy, myelosuppression, gastrointestinal disturbance) and dexamethasone (cushingoid features, weight gain, pedal edema, cataracts, glaucoma, sleep, and behaviour changes). Treatment interruptions for side effects will be allowed at the physician’s discretion. Results will be reported using descriptive analysis and compared with the available literature.
